Four cultivars of sorghum were tested under three in situ moisture conservation practices during kharif seasons of 2015 and 2016 at Kanpur. Results revealed that the organic residue mulch @ 4 t ha-1 on soil surface in between the crop rows after 25 days of sowing brought out significant improvement in crop canopy development and yields over ridging and furrowing in between the crop rows at 25 DAS and farmer's practice (control).

The present study investigated the effects of organic and plastic mulching on root development and nodulation related biometric properties of cowpea determined at different stages of crop growth (60 DAS and at harvest after 90 DAS). At 60 DAS and 90 DAS (at harvest stage), majority of the root development parameters such as root length, number of secondary roots/lateral roots, root weight with nodules, root weight without nodules were recorded highest in plants grown under organic mulch treatments with different level of drip irrigation.

An experiment was conducted at Department of Agronomy, Agricultural College and Research Institute, Killikulam to achieve enhanced remuneration and profit margin in irrigated finger millet through intercropping and mulching. Among mulching, the highest gross return (Rs.68,336/- ha-1 ) and B:C ratio of 2.16 was obtained in rice straw mulch (M1) which was followed by M2 (shredded coconut waste mulch) with a gross return of Rs.63,635/- ha-1 and B:C ratio of 2.01. Similar trend in net return was observed because of higher crop yield.

In an investigation carried out at the Horticultural Research Station of Orissa University of Agriculture and Technology, Bhubaneswar during 2012-13 and 2013-14 banana was tried along with 4 intercrops, Glyricidia maculeata leaf manure and polyethylene mulch to mitigate the effects of reducing soil quality and productivity and improve farm profitability. Green manuring crops in the banana plantation improved soil organic carbon, microbial biomass carbon and available nutrients of the soil besides maintaining overall soil quality.

A field experiment was conducted during rabi 2015-16 to study the influence of seed bed manipulations and weed management practices on growth, yield and economics of wheat under organic conditions at Model Organic Farm of CSKHPKV, Palampur. Results revealed that standard seed bed recorded 6.73 and 12.46 per cent higher wheat yield and net returns, respectively over stale seed bed.
